What belongs in closing costs?
Loan costs
These can include lender origination charges, discount points, appraisal or credit-report fees, and services such as title work. Some providers are chosen by the lender; others may be shoppable.
Other costs and prepaids
Government charges, prepaid interest, homeowners insurance, property taxes, and the initial escrow deposit can all appear at closing even though they are not lender fees.
Credits reduce costs
A lender credit can offset closing costs, usually in exchange for a different loan price or interest rate. Compare the whole offer, not the credit by itself.
Closing costs are not Cash to Close
Cash to Close also accounts for your down payment, deposits already paid, seller credits, and any costs financed into the loan. Use your lender's final Closing Disclosure for the amount and payment instructions.
